    HTC's Desire series is about to grow with a new 4" smartphone featuring a Qualcomm Snapdragon S4 processor, coming this fall.




    Every year it's the same: high tech brands worldwide decide to announce the imminent release of new-and-improved products at the IFA Berlin consumer electronics trade show. HTC continued the tradition by promoting one of its upcoming smartphones: the Desire X.

    This new entry to the Desire range has a 4-inch LCD display with 800 x 480 resolution, a dual-core Snapdragon S4 processor clocked at 1 GHz and Android 4.0 (Ice Cream Sandwich). It will have a 5-Megapixel camera with a 28 mm wide-angle lens, the same Beats Audio that many of the brand's previous smartphones have featured, 4 GB of memory that can be expanded up to 32 GB via microSD and 768 MB of RAM.

    The HTC Desire X will be in stores next month with 25 GB of free online storage for two years on Dropbox. HTC has not yet revealed the price.

    Asus has several laptops sitting at its stand at IFA. The Zenbook UX21 Touch stands out because of its touchscreen... its very glossy touchscreen.

    Asus x21 touch 1 small
    The UX21 Touch is the same size as its 11.6" predecessor, the UX21E. The display is now a capacitive touchscreen and has lost its matte surface for a glossy one. Unfortunately. But at least the technology is the same: IPS, which offers wide-open viewing angles (contrary to the TN technology used in the X21E). It comes in a choice of two resolutions: Full HD or 1366 x 768.

    Asus x21 touch 3 small Asus x21 touch 3 small

    The insides are fairly high-end, with an Intel Ivy Bridge processor and a solid-state drive. The price hasn't been announced, but it will be higher than the Asus Zenbook Prime (£870 at the lowest). The UX21 will come with Windows 8 pre-installed. The release has been announced for late-November/early-December.

    If there's one thing to remember from Dell's pre-IFA presentation, it's that the company's products are seeing a general trend towards touchscreens, whether on the new all-in-one XPS One 27, the XPS Duo 12 or the XPS 10.

    Dell IFA 2012 intro

    To start with, the XPS One 27 has the same specs as its predecessor, which we saw at the Dell Technology Camp 2012, but has included a touchscreen, Windows 8 and an inclinable base.

    Dell IFA 2012 XPS One 27 base

    The inclinable base is a good idea because a touchscreen monitor could get tiring on your arm. With this base you can move the screen closer to you and put it at an angle.

    Dell IFA 2012 XPS One 27 inclined

    That way, instead of having your arms in the air all the time, you can set your elbow on the table, which will be less tiring. But don't forget, adding a Windows 8-compatible touchscreen will likely boost the cost quite a bit.

    Dell XPS Duo 12 presentation

    Now for the XPS Duo 12, which can be used as a notebook or as a tablet. The Full HD display has a Windows 8-compatible touchscreen that can be turned around when you aren't using the backlit keyboard. Connectivity-wise, we could see USB, a headphone and microphone jack and mini-DisplayPort. Dell has already tried to sell us this kind of product with the Inspiron Duo. Let's hope this new 12-incher is more successful.

    IFA 2012 Dell XPS 10 presentation

    Last but not least, the XPS 10 has an ARM-architecture processor by Qualcomm. On this one the display doesn't turn; instead, the 10" touchscreen can be detached from the keyboard to become a tablet. Both pieces have their own battery, and Dell says they have up to 20 hours' battery life. This is a concept that Asus has already explored with its Transformer Pad.

    IFA 2012 Dell XPS 10 tablet

    We're still lacking the full specs and prices, but we will definitely be getting back to these products once there's more to report on.

    Last month Google released its Nexus 7 tablet, and now Archos has just announced its own 7" Android slate—except this one is a gaming version.


    The Archos GamePad has a 1.5 GHz dual-core processor and a Mali 400MP GPU, which gives similar performances to the Tegra 3.

    This portable gaming console has a similar look to the Wii U Gamepad, except that Nintendo's version only works along with a classic Wii console. The Archos Gamepad, like any tablet, functions independently from a console and can work anywhere.

    To provide handling worthy of a portable gaming console, the Archos GamePad has two analogue sticks, four buttons on each side of the screen and two triggers on top. To make the console adaptable to most available video games and games not made for physical buttons, Archos has developed a technology that allows you to assign any action to any button.

    And the best part of all is the price: £130. This puts it in a similar price range to the Nintendo 3DS/3DS XL, lower than the PlayStation Vita. We'll just have to wait and see if there will be enough games to fill the GamePad's catalogue, although it will have all the games available on Android 4.

    The Archos GamePad is set for release this coming October.

    Sony has presented three new smartphones to add to the firm's Xperia range, with the flagship Xperia T, the water-resistant Xperia V and the budget Xperia J.

    IMG 0618(1)

    The Sony Xperia T is a new top-of-the-range handset with a 4.6" 1280 x 720 pixel display. It has a 13-Megapixel camera with a "Sleep-to-Snap" function that takes pictures quickly from sleep mode so you won't miss out on the action. This phone runs on a 1.5 GHz dual-core Qualcomm MSM8260A Snapdragon S4 processor. Plus, it has NFC connectivity with one-touch functionality, which means it can connect to a compatible Sony product by simply tapping the devices together. You can, for example, tap it onto a compatible Sony speaker or headphones to play your music (see below) or onto another mobile to share files.

    IMG 0619(1)

    The Sony Xperia V, on the other hand, has a 4.3" screen and a 13-Megapixel camera but is water-resistant.

    IMG 0649

    Finally, the Xperia J is a stylish smartphone with a 4" screen and a 5-Megapixel camera that puts a large-screen mobile within the reach of users on a budget.

    In the run up to IFA 2012, Sony unveiled its updated version of the Sony Bravia HX920, the HX953 (or HX950 in the US). It will come in two sizes: 55" (Bravia KDL-55HX953) and 65" (Bravia KDL-65HX953).


    Like its predecessor, the HX953 will have Full LED backlighting, dubbed 'Intelligent Peak LED'. This differs from Edge LED in which the diodes are located along the edges of the display, in that here the diodes are uniformly distributed behind the screen. This provides both better distributed light and darker blacks.

    Sony hx950 haut

    Of course, it will also have all the other functions that are popular right now: active 3D compatibility, Motionflow XR960 motion interpolation (actual frequency: 200 Hz) and online services (web browsing, apps...) accessible via the integrated Ethernet port and Wi-Fi.

    Based on first impressions, the Bravia HX953 doesn't look like it will revolutionise the TV world. Let's just hope the engineers have improved the 3D mode that was such a problem on the HX920.

    The HX953 will begin to release in early November.
